Answer:

[tex]log_{4}(125)=3.48289[/tex]

Step-by-step explanation:

Changing Bases to Evaluate Logarithms

[tex]log_{4}(125)[/tex]

Apply change of base formula'

[tex]log_b(a)= \frac{log a}{log b}[/tex]

log term should be the numerator and denominator is the log base

[tex]log_{4}(125)[/tex]

[tex]log_{4}(125)= \frac{log 125}{log 4}[/tex]

125 can be written as 5^3

[tex]log_{4}(125)= \frac{log 5^3}{log 4}[/tex]

move the exponent before log

[tex]log_{4}(125)= \frac{3log 5}{log 4}[/tex]

Now use calculator to evaluate the log

[tex]log_{4}(125)=3.48289[/tex]
